DSP implementation of an artificial neural network for induction motor control
A neural network controller which is trained to perform as an indirect field oriented controller is implemented on a Texas Instruments TMS320C30 digital signal processor (DSP) based system. The computation error at the output of the neural network is investigated and some practical aspects of implementing the neural network on the DSP board is discussed. Experimental results are presented to demonstrate the performance of the controller.
